- Dry Cat Food: Dry cat food, also known as kibble, is one of the most popular choices due to its convenience and affordability. It has a longer shelf life and can be left out for your cat to graze on throughout the day. Dry food is typically made of a combination of meat, grains, and vegetables. However, it's important to choose high-quality dry food with a high protein content and limited fillers like corn or wheat.
- Wet Cat Food: Wet cat food, also known as canned food, has a higher moisture content, which can be beneficial for cats who don't drink enough water. It usually has a stronger smell and taste, which many cats find appealing. Wet food often contains more animal protein and fewer carbohydrates than dry food. It's available in various flavors and textures, including pate, shreds, and chunks. Be sure to check the expiry date of wet cat food to avoid feeding your cat contaminated food.
- Semi-Moist Cat Food: This type of cat food falls between dry and wet food. It's usually soft and chewy, with a moisture content higher than dry food but lower than wet food. Semi-moist food is often flavored to be appealing to cats, but it may contain more additives and preservatives than other types of cat food.
- Grain-Free Cat Food: Grain-free cat food is formulated without common grains like corn, wheat, and soy. It often uses alternative carbohydrate sources such as sweet potatoes, peas, or lentils. Grain-free options are beneficial for cats with sensitivities or allergies to grains. Always look at the cat food ingredients to check if it has the best options for your cat.
- Ingredients to Look For: When selecting cat food, pay close attention to the ingredient list. Look for: (1) High-quality protein sources: The first ingredient should be a named meat source, such as chicken, turkey, or salmon. (2) Limited fillers: Avoid foods with excessive amounts of corn, wheat, or soy. (3) Essential nutrients: The food should be fortified with vitamins, minerals, and taurine, which is essential for cat health. (4) Healthy fats: Look for foods with om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ids for a healthy coat and skin. (5) Limited artificial additives: Avoid foods with artificial colors, flavors, and preservatives. When buying different cat food always compare the cat food ingredients with others.
- Ingredients to Avoid: Be wary of foods that contain: (1) Unspecified meat by-products: These can be of low quality. (2) Excessive fillers: Corn, wheat, and soy should be limited. (3) Artificial additives: Colors, flavors, and preservatives can sometimes cause allergic reactions in sensitive cats.

- Compare Nutritional Information: Compare the nutritional information on the cat food labels. Look for the protein, fat, and carbohydrate percentages. Also, ensure the food meets the nutritional standards set by the Association of American Feed Control Officials (AAFCO). This will help you know whether your cat is receiving the nutrition it needs for its age.
- Evaluate Feeding Guidelines: Check the feeding guidelines on the cat food packaging. Determine how much food your cat should eat based on its weight, age, and activity level. Remember that these are just guidelines, and you may need to adjust the amount based on your cat's individual needs. Always compare these guidelines to make sure your cat is eating the right amount.

- Check for Quality and Freshness: Inspect the cat food packaging for any signs of damage or spoilage. Check the expiration dates to ensure the food is fresh. Avoid buying food that looks or smells stale. Ensure that the food is stored in the correct area in the stores, away from direct sunlight and heat, to maintain its quality.
- Store Cat Food Properly: Once you've purchased your cat food, store it correctly to maintain its freshness and quality. Keep dry food in a cool, dry place, sealed in an airtight container to prevent it from becoming stale. Store wet food in a refrigerator after opening and use it within a few days. Follow any specific storage instructions on the packaging. Following these guidelines will guarantee that your cat food will stay fresh for your cat.
